The North America Microbial Culture Media Market has seen substantial growth due to the increasing demand for microbial-based research across diverse industries such as healthcare, pharmaceuticals, and food. Microbial culture media is essential for isolating, cultivating, and identifying microorganisms in laboratory settings. The market is witnessing significant advancements, supported by increasing investments in life sciences and biotechnology sectors. Additionally, the rising prevalence of infectious diseases and the growing importance of microbiological testing have further fueled the demand for microbial culture media. With technological innovations and expanding research activities, the market is expected to continue growing in the upcoming years.

The dynamics of the North America Microbial Culture Media Market are influenced by a combination of factors, including growing healthcare demands, technological advancements, and the rising need for research in life sciences. Microbial culture media supports the detection and characterization of microbial organisms, enabling improvements in medical research and food safety. Moreover, the increasing focus on research in drug development and personalized medicine further drives the market's growth. However, challenges such as stringent regulatory policies and high costs of raw materials are factors that may impact the market's progress.
The North America Microbial Culture Media Market is primarily driven by the rising incidence of infectious diseases, increased focus on biotechnology and life sciences research, and advancements in healthcare technologies. The increasing demand for microbial culture media in microbiological testing and diagnostics is a significant growth driver. Moreover, the availability of improved culture media formulations, enhanced research capabilities, and the expansion of laboratories and research institutions further accelerates market growth. The supportive regulatory environment also boosts market potential by encouraging research and development activities in North America.
Despite the growing demand, the North America Microbial Culture Media Market faces certain restraints, including the high cost of microbial culture media products and the complexity of developing standardized culture media. Additionally, regulatory barriers and the lengthy approval processes for new media formulations can slow market growth. The market is also impacted by the need for specialized storage and handling, which adds to the overall cost burden. Limited availability of skilled personnel in certain regions and a lack of awareness about the benefits of microbial culture media in emerging industries may hinder further market expansion.

With the rising demand for precision medicine and personalized therapeutics, the North America Microbial Culture Media Market presents significant opportunities. Technological advancements in genomics and microbiology offer new avenues for innovation in microbial culture media. The growth of the food and beverage industry, particularly in food safety testing, is another area where opportunities lie. The increasing demand for high-quality microbial culture media across pharmaceutical, clinical, and research laboratories presents a favorable market outlook. Additionally, partnerships and collaborations with research institutions and biotechnology companies are set to drive further growth in the market.
Regionally, North America holds a dominant position in the microbial culture media market, driven by strong healthcare infrastructure and research capabilities, particularly in the U.S. The region is home to numerous biotechnology and pharmaceutical companies, contributing to the demand for advanced microbial culture media solutions. The growing number of research institutions, increasing funding for life sciences, and the adoption of advanced technologies further enhance the market outlook. Canada, with its expanding healthcare industry and investments in microbial research, also presents promising opportunities in this market.
Technological advancements are continuously shaping the North America Microbial Culture Media Market, with innovations leading to more efficient and specialized culture media formulations. The development of rapid microbial testing methods, automation in laboratories, and high-throughput screening technologies are among the key factors propelling market growth. Furthermore, advancements in genomics, proteomics, and bioinformatics are providing more precise ways of cultivating and identifying microorganisms. These technologies are expected to revolutionize the microbial culture media landscape, fostering enhanced capabilities in microbial diagnostics and research.
